The Hvorslev (1951) method of slug test analysis addresses a variety of well and aquifer geometries, is easy to apply, and is widely used. Its underlying mathematical model assumes negligible compressive storage (aquifer water and matrix are incompressible, flow is quasi‐steady).

2019-11-18 · A slug test is a controlled field experiment performed by groundwater hydrologists to estimate the hydraulic properties of aquifers and aquitards in which the water level in a control well is caused to change suddenly (rise or fall) and the subsequent water-level response (displacement or change from static) is measured through time in the control well and one or more surrounding observation wells. Ett enkelt hydrauliskt test är enhålstest (på engelska: slugtest), som utförs genom att grundvattenytan i ett grundvattenrör höjs eller sänks hastigt och återhämtningen till ursprunglig grundvattennivå registreras. Slugtest är den enklaste metoden. Principen är att släppa ner ett föremål med känd volym i ett grundvattenrör. Det ger en snabb höjning av grundvattennivån i röret. Mätningar görs för att registrera tiden det tar för grundvattenytan att återgå till normal nivå.

A slug test is a particular type of aquifer test where water is quickly added or removed from a groundwater well, and the change in hydraulic head is monitored through time, to determine the near-well aquifer characteristics. During a slug test the water level in a well is changed rapidly, and the rate of water-level response to that change is measured.
